Master the Basics First
Start with foundational bodyweight exercises like push-ups, squats, and planks. Aim to do 3 sets of 10-15 reps for each exercise, 3 times a week. Focus on perfect form rather than high reps. Use a mirror or record yourself to check your technique. A common mistake is rushing through movements - slow down and feel each muscle working.
Progressive Overload is Key
Gradually increase difficulty as you get stronger. For push-ups, elevate your feet 6 inches. For squats, try single-leg variations. Add 5 seconds to your plank hold each week. Track your progress in a workout log. Aim to increase reps or difficulty by 5-10% each week. Don't jump to advanced moves too quickly - master the progression steps.
Rest and Recovery Matter
Give muscle groups 48 hours to recover between workouts. Get 7-9 hours of sleep per night. Drink half your body weight in ounces of water daily. Proper recovery prevents injuries and helps build strength faster. Many beginners overtrain - more isn't always better.

Master the Handstand
Start with wall handstands to build strength and balance. Aim for 3 sets of 30-second holds, 3 times a week. As you improve, move away from the wall gradually. Track your progress by timing how long you can hold a freestanding handstand. Avoid kicking up too hard - it's all about control.
Perfect Your Planche Progression
Begin with a tuck planche, holding your knees close to your chest. Practice 5-10 second holds, 3 times per workout. Slowly extend your legs as you get stronger. Measure progress by how far you can extend your legs while maintaining form. Don't rush - proper form is key to avoiding shoulder injuries.
Build Strength with Dips
Start with 3 sets of 5-8 dips, focusing on full range of motion. Increase reps and sets as you get stronger, aiming for 3 sets of 12-15 reps. Use parallel bars or rings to challenge yourself further. Track your progress by counting total reps per workout. Avoid letting your shoulders shrug up - keep them down and back throughout the movement.

Mix Up Your Exercises
Don't just do boring push-ups and squats. Try fun moves like bear crawls, frog jumps, and mountain climbers. Aim to include at least 3 new exercises in each workout. This keeps things exciting and works different muscles. Track how many new moves you add each week.
Use a Timer for Intensity
Set a timer for 30 seconds of work and 10 seconds of rest. Do as many reps as you can in those 30 seconds. Rest for 10 seconds, then move to the next exercise. This keeps your heart rate up. Try to increase your reps each week. Avoid resting longer than 10 seconds or you'll lose intensity.
Measure Your Progress
Count how many total reps you do in a 20-minute workout. Try to beat that number next time. You could also time how long it takes to do 100 reps of an exercise. Work on getting faster each week. Don't forget to write down your scores so you can see how you improve over time.

Start with Wall-Assisted Handstands
For more advanced moves, begin with wall-assisted handstands. Place your hands about 6 inches from a wall and kick up into a handstand position. Hold for 10-30 seconds. Practice this 2-3 times per workout to build strength and balance for freestanding handstands.
